The "Shirasaya" is a traditional sword of Japan. Essentially it is actually more a "housing" with blade, than a complete sword.
Its purpose is to house the blade and keep it safe from the elements, if it did not have full set of traditional fittings. Being the hand-guard, bindings etc. It can still function as a sword to some degree, though not suited to heavy cutting practice and extended use, due to minimal fit out.
Many old and modern blades are sold as shirasaya. Much of the appeal is its minimalist sleek look. A cool "sword" indeed!, and definitely a fav' here at Superior Swords.
